LEVITT v. UNITED STATES

Nos. 74-1572, 74-1582.

517 F.2d 1339 (1975)

Ellis I. and Nelle S. LEVITT, Appellants-Appellees v. UNITED STATES of America, Appellees-Appellants

United States Court of Appeals, Eighth Circuit.

Decided June 5, 1975.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Jeffrey E. Lamson, Des Moines, Iowa, for plaintiffs-appellants.

Stephen M. Gelber, Atty., Appellate Section, Tax Div., Dept. of Justice, Washington, D.C., for defendant-appellee.

TALBOT SMITH, Senior District Judge, Eastern District of Michigan, sitting by designation.


BRIGHT, Circuit Judge.

The appeal and cross-appeal in this case require that we interpret and apply to the circumstances disclosed by the record the provisions of § 265(2) of the Internal Revenue Act of 1954, as amended, 26 U.S.C. § 265(2) (1970), which disallows a deduction for interest "on indebtedness incurred or continued to purchase or carry obligations * * * the interest on which is wholly exempt from * * * [federal income] taxes * *."
